1、中华人民共和国国家标准信息处理信息交换用的盒式磁带和卡式磁带的标号和文卷结构发布实施国家技术监督局发布中华人民共和国国家标准信息处理信息交换用的盒式磁带和卡式磁带的标号和文卷结构国家技术监督局批准实施本标准等同采用国际标准信息处理信息交换用的盒式磁带和卡式磁带的标号和文卷结构本标准的目的是为了便于在不同用户不同数据处理和数据采集设备之间实现记录在盒式磁带和卡式磁带上信息的交换这是通过在盒式磁带上设置分隔符和标号来构造和识别文卷的方式实现的为了适用于使用盒式磁带的较广泛的设备种类和应用范围本标准规定了复杂性依次递增的三种系统通过读出带卷上的第一块信息就可区分该带卷使用何种系统为了在较简单的设备上
2、可以拷贝具有较复杂标号的盒式磁带规定在同一盒式磁带内的道结束和数据结束的终止条件在三种系统中均相同因此为了确保从简单的数据准备装置到更复杂的数据处理系统数据的可交换性支持本标准的基本系统是一个必要条件第三种系统仅用于已采用磁带标号标准的最复杂的环境中在本标准中位编码字符集的用法均遵照的规定注凡盒式磁带一词出现的地方也意味着可用卡式磁带一词代入对于盒式磁带的插图与例子也可用于解释多道卡式磁带的类似情况主题内容与适用范围本标准规定盒式磁带上数据交换用的文卷结构为了适用于复杂程度不同的设备和应用规定了下述三种系统基本系统仅使用硬件定义的分隔符来构造文卷紧致系统使用特定的具有信息内容的数据块即标号构造
3、文卷只须使用数字设备就可记录这些数据块扩充系统使用规定的磁带标号系统连同新的标号来定义一个更完整的标号系统本标准不仅适用于所规定的盒式磁带而且也可以应用于更大容量的盒式磁带引用标准信息处理信息交换用的七位编码字符集信息处理数据交换用七位编码字符集及其七位与八位扩充在盒式磁带上的实现方法信息处理交换用磁带标号和文卷结构信息处理信息交换用宽以字符毫米磁通翻转毫米调相制记录的卡型盒式磁带术语本章给出在本标准中所使用的下述术语的定义注为解释方便起见各个概念按其性质被分列为逻辑的与物理的两类若一个术语也在与本专题有关的一个标准中使用其定义与其在该标准中的用法一致若一个术语在与本标准有关的上下文中普遍使用
4、则其定义与该普遍用法一致逻辑的物理的记录作为一个信息单位的一组相关数据块作为一个读写单位的相连记录的一组字符用一个块间间隔作为结束文卷同一主题的记录所组成的信息的集合例在商业数据中的工资单文卷存货清单文卷一个文卷的描述可以是任意的一个文卷可以记录在整个磁道或整个带卷上也可以记录在其上的一部分甚至可以记录在几个带卷上带卷一个可卸的存储媒体的物理单位例如一个完整的盒式磁带由下述任一磁道组合所组成两条磁道均串行和顺序地用于数据交换其方式符合标准一道道号为面串行地用于数据交换而另一道道号面用法由交换双方协议来确定其方式也符合标准文卷节记录在一个盒式磁带的某一条磁道上的文卷的一部分一个文卷在一个带卷上的
5、各文卷节之间不应插入其他文卷的文卷节文卷集连续地记录在一个带卷集上的一个或多个相关文卷的集合带卷集仅记录一个文卷集的一个或多个带卷的集合标号在一个带卷一条磁道或一个文卷的开头或结尾的一个块用以识别表征和或限定该带卷磁道或文卷标号不是一个文卷的一部分标号标识符记录在标号内的一个或多个字符用于标识该标号标号中使用的字符标号中仅使用所规定的位编码字符集的一个子集允许的字符描述如下字符从的任一数字字符字符代码表中间列的任意数字字母或特殊字符除了位置及所有具有替换图形表示的那些位置上的字符之外带标在文卷数据和标号之间以及在某些标号之间起分界作用的定界符在基本系统中带标用来分隔文卷注带标的具体结构在盒式磁
6、带数据交换的有关标准中规定在本标准中带标用星号表示双重带标由两个连续的带标组成的定界符用于表示一个带卷集或一个文卷集的结束注除了在基本系统中以外当一个带卷上存在一个空的文卷节或一个空的文卷时也会出现两个相连的带标这时它们并不解释为一个双重带标而是作为框起一个空文卷节的两个单带标在此空的意义是指在头标号后的带标与在文卷或文卷节的带卷结束标号磁道结束标号或文卷结束标号之前的带标之间没有数据块出现基本系统引言基本系统允许在一个带卷上仅使用硬件定义的分隔符带标来构造一个或多个文卷每个带卷是独立的不提供多带卷文卷不使用磁性记录的标号记录和检测一条磁道上数据结束的过程在有关媒体的标准中定义带标的使用带标用
7、来指示带卷和文卷的结构具体意义如下带卷开始文卷分隔符中间的磁道结束中间的磁道开始数据结束和带卷结束一个文卷分隔符后面不允许紧跟着出现另一个文卷分隔符因为这将表示数据结束因此不可能有在第章的双重带标定义中所描述的空文卷节但是当一个中间的磁道开始紧跟着一个文卷分隔符时这两个带标就不表示数据结束这种情况在和中解释文卷的构造图表示如何按的定义使用带标来构造文卷在该图与图中左端表示磁带的开始而右端表示磁道的结束每一方框表示一条磁道如果在写一个数据块时遇到一个盒式磁带结束标记此时除非系统使用诸如擦去当前块等办法来避免该情况的出现否则系统将完成写数据块的操作然后使用一个中间的磁道结束带标来结束该磁道下一磁道
8、将用中间的磁道开始带标作为开始文卷在该磁道上继续见图的和图文卷结构文卷结束与中间的磁道开始的重合当系统写文卷的最后一数据块时遇到了磁带结束标记就会出现文卷结束与中间的磁道开始重合的情况此时按所述系统将结束该磁道并开始下一磁道但因为该文卷已结束将没有它的数据块写入下一磁道写入的只是一个文卷分隔符这时有下述两种可能性若该文卷不是一个文卷集的最后一个文卷所产生的结构如图的所示若该文卷是一文卷集的最后一个文卷其下一磁道将如图的所示由第三个带标作为结束在这种情况下最后两个带标将解释为一个数据结束指示符图文卷结构特殊情况文卷结束与中间的磁道结束重合当系统写一个跟在文卷之后的带标时若遇到磁带结束标记就会出现
9、文卷结束与中间的磁道结束重合的情况这时有下述两种可能性若该文卷不是一文卷集的最后一个文卷此时磁道在该处终止因此已写入的带标将解释为中间的磁道结束指示符下一磁道将以一个中间的磁道开始指示符作为开始跟着一个文卷分隔符标志如图的所示若该文卷是一文卷集之最后一个文卷系统将写入第三个带标从而磁道结尾是一个数据结束指示符如图的和所示可用空间的结束如果在一个可用于记录信息的带卷的最后或唯一一条磁道的结束处遇到一个磁带结束标记则文卷必须以一个数据结束指示符作为结束如图所示记录密度包含一个文卷集的各带卷上的所有块应当以相同的密度来记录旁路或校验点记录在一个用于交换的盒式磁带上应仅记录与交换有关的数据块由于旁路信
10、息和校验点记录被认为与交换无关并且没有标准的标识方法所以在用于交换的盒式磁带上不允许记录旁路信息和校验点信息紧致系统引言紧致系统允许在一个或多个带卷上通过磁记录标号和带标来构造一个或多个文卷可以由仅使用字符的设备来记录标号虽然也提供了在适当的字段内使用字符的措施记录和检测一条磁道上数据结束的过程在有关媒体的标准中定义带标的使用带标用来分隔标号和文卷数据或区分不同的标号标号的格式和内容标号是一个个字符的块块上的字符位置从编号标号具有表所列的四种类型表标号的分类类型名称助忆码标识符文卷或文卷节开始文卷头标号磁道结束磁道结束标号带卷结束带卷结束标号文卷或最后一个文卷节结束文卷结束标号注和两者表示第一
11、个或中间文卷节的结束文卷头标号字符位置字段名字段长内容标号标识符带卷标识符字符由所有者永久地指定用以标识带卷文卷标识符字符由建立者指定用以标识文卷文卷节号字符作为多节文卷中节的标识建立日期两个字符记年接着三个字符记年内哪一天保留时间字符指定天数块计数标号标准的版本字符指明本标准的版本表示本版本留作将来标准化磁道结束标号字符位置字段名字段长内容标号标识符与中相应字段相同与中相应字段相同或个字符块计数字符与中相应字段相同与中相应字段相同或个字符带卷结束标号字符位置字段名字段长内容标号标识符与中相应字段相同与中相应字段相同或个字符块计数字符与中相应字段相同与中相应字段相同或个字符文卷结束标号字符位置
12、字段名字段长内容标号标识符与中相应字段相同与中相应字段相同或个字符块计数字符与中相应字段相同与中相应字段相同或个字符标号字段的处理总则标号标识符必须按规定的内容写入其他字段既可以写指定的内容也可以写一个约定值即适当个数的字符在读的时候可以按需要处理各个字段标号字段中数据的用法在输入时系统可以忽略正在处理的标号中的某些数据代之而使用来自其他源的一些相应的新值这些新值可能在文卷处理之前即已提供如编译后的值或在文卷处理开始后提供如系统控制语句这由系统实现者自己选定文卷节号和一个文卷第一个节的节号是对该文卷的每一后续道或带卷相应的文卷节号增加保留时间保留时间用来与建立日期相加得出过期日期保留时间可以超
13、过一年一个文卷在达到或超过过期日期后即被认为已过期了这时该带卷集的其余部分可以被改写为了适用于多文卷的带卷后面一个文卷的过期日期必须先于或等于同一带卷集中前面所有文卷的过期日期块计数块计数只表示标号之后数据块的数目这一计数不计标号块与带标块若块计数为则它被忽略提供这个字段的目的是为了在读盒式磁带时系统能确保既没有块被跳过也没有假块被插入但若跳过的块数与插入的假块数相同则系统不能检测出这种特殊的错误标号标准版本在每一个中均有这一字段并且对于同一带卷集中每一个该字段的值必须相同此字段用于指定本标准可能定义的后续版本为此应尽可能使用数字值它也可用于在将来的标准与在此期间可能提出的局部性的实际做法之间
14、作出区分若本字段所记录的值不是则结果将产生一非标准的带卷这将可能导致它以后不能实现信息交换文卷的构造利用各种标号和带标根据下列规则来构造文卷并用图图加以说明在诸图中左端表示磁带的开始右端表示磁带的结束标号用相应的助忆标识符表示文卷在单带卷各磁道上的排列根据一些规则可以形成的文卷的各种排列示于图其中每框表示一条磁道图单带卷文卷结构文卷在多带卷上的排列根据一些规则可以形成的文卷的两种排列示于图其中在各带卷内未区分磁道各带卷内的结构如同图所示这里每框表示一带卷图多带卷文卷结构文卷头标号每个文卷应以文卷头标号开始数据文卷的数据应跟在文卷头标号后面两者之间用一个带标加以分隔文卷结束标号文卷结束标号应跟在
15、该文卷最后一个数据块的后面两者之间用一个带标加以分隔文卷结束标号之后的带标若文卷在一带卷内结束则在文卷结束标号之后应紧跟着一个带标若文卷是文卷集中最后一个文卷则在文卷结束标号之后应紧跟着一个双重带标磁道结束标号若文卷超出了磁道的末端则在该磁道的最后一个数据块之后应跟着一个磁道结束标号数据块与标号之间用一个带标加以分隔标号后面总是跟着一个带标带卷结束标号若文卷超出了带卷的末端则在该带卷末尾磁道的最后一个数据块之后应跟着一个带卷结束标号数据块与标号之间用一个带标加以分隔标号后面总是跟着一个双重带标空文卷或空文卷节当存在空文卷或空文卷节时应根据和的规则在文卷头标号与文卷结束标号之间文卷头标号与磁道结
16、束标号之间或者文卷头标号与带卷结束标号之间写入两个带标多磁道文卷或多带卷文卷中的后继文卷节后继文卷节中第一个数据块的前面应按和的规则写入一个文卷头标号其内容是上一条磁道或带卷中最后一个文卷头标号的拷贝但其中的文卷节号应加带卷标识符可以不同文卷结束和磁带结束标记的重合若文卷结束与磁道中间结束或带卷结束重合除非系统采取诸如擦掉当前块等办法来避免这种情况发生否则将存在如下三种情况当系统正在写入该文卷最后一个数据块时检测到磁带结束标记系统将继续完成写入该数据块并分别按或所述的规则相应地结束该磁道或该带卷但文卷还要在下一条磁道或下一个带卷上继续其方法是写入一个文卷头标号见两个带标和一个文卷结束标号图和图
17、给出了两个例子图空文卷节在中间的磁道开始处图空文卷节在后继带卷开始处当系统正在写入文卷结束标号或者正在写入其前或其后的带标时识别出磁带结束标记同时该文卷不是文卷集中最后一个文卷这时系统将继续完成写入文卷结束标号和其后的带标然后写入下一个文卷的文卷头标号接着是一个空文卷节相应于磁道结束或带卷结束再分别写入磁道结束标号或带卷结束标号在下一条磁道或者下一带卷上重写该文卷头标号图和图给出两个例子图空文卷节在中间的磁道结束处图空文卷节在带卷的末端当系统正在写入文卷结束标号或者正在写入其前或其后的带标时识别出磁带结束标记同时该文卷是文卷集中的最后一个文卷这时系统将继续完成写入文卷结束标号和其后面的带标然后
18、按的规则再写入一个带标以结束该带卷文卷的起始与磁带结束标记的重合当系统正在写入文卷头标号或者正在写入其后的带标时识别出磁带结束标记这时该文卷头标号将跟着一个空文卷节并且相应于磁道结束或带卷结束再分别写入磁道结束标号或带卷结束标号在下一条磁道或者下一带卷的开始重写该文卷头标号其结构如图和图所示记录密度包含一个文卷集的各带卷上的所有块应当以相同的密度来记录旁路或校验点记录在一个用于交换的盒式磁带上应仅记录与交换有关的数据块由于旁路信息和校验点记录被认为与交换无关并且没有标准的标识方法所以在用于交换的盒式磁带上不允许记录旁路信息和校验点信息扩充系统引言扩充系统提供了包括在中的所有设施以及用于控制带卷
19、内从一条磁道到另一条磁道转的一些附加功能本章其余部分将规定磁道结束标号和磁道开始标号的格式以及使用这些标号所可能产生的文卷结构有关记录和检测一条磁道上数据结束的过程在有关媒体的标准中定义带标的使用带标的使用遵照和所述的附加条件标号的格式和内容第一个磁道结束标号字符位置字段名字段长内容标号标识符标号编号与中标号相应字段相同与中标号相应字段相同块计数字符它表示自上一个文卷起始标号组后数据块的块数其中不计算标号块和带标块与中标号相应字段相同与中标号相应字段相同第二个磁道结束标号可选字符位置字段名字段长内容标号标识符标号编号与中标号相应字段相同与中标号相应字段相同其他可选标号至字符位置字段名字段长内容
20、标号标识符标号编号或保留给系统软件使用字符磁道开始标号字符位置字段名字段长内容标号标识符标号编号与中标号相应字段相同与中标号相应字段相同磁道号字符与中标号相应字段相同与中标号相应字段相同标号中有关字段的处理本条仅涉及和字段以及其他标号内受磁道转换影响的那些字段的处理文卷节号中的第一个文卷节的文卷节号是在该文卷的后继磁道或后继带卷上的文卷节号逐次加磁道号中的磁道的编号从开始但是由于第一个标号出现在该带卷的第二条磁道上故该标号的磁道号是该带卷后面的每条磁道其相应的磁道号逐次加文卷的构造利用各种标号和带标根据下列的规则来构造文卷并用图图加以说明在诸图中左端表示磁带的开始右端表示磁带的结束在每个标号组
21、中只示出必要标号文卷在单带卷诸磁道上的排列根据一些规则可以形成的文卷的各种排列示于图其中每框表示一条磁道图单带卷文卷结构多带卷文卷结构根据一些规则可以形成的文卷的两种排列示于图其中在各带卷内未区分磁道各带卷内的结构如同图所示这里每框表示一带卷图多带卷文卷结构磁道结束标号若文卷超出了磁道的末端则在该磁道的最后一个数据块之后应跟着一个磁道结束标号数据块与标号之间用一个带标加以分隔若使用其他磁道结束标号则它们必须紧跟在标号之后磁道结束标号组中最后一个标号后面总是跟着一个带标中间的磁道开始带卷上的每一条磁道除了第一条磁道以外均应以磁道开始标号起始按的规定在该标号之后应紧跟着下一个文卷节的文卷头标号组该
22、标号不应出现在磁道的任何别的位置多磁道文卷或多带卷文卷的后继文卷节后继文卷节中第一个数据块的前面应是文卷起始标号组其内容是上一条磁道或上一带卷上最后一个文卷起始标号组的拷贝但其中的文卷节号应加见文卷结束和磁道结束的重合若文卷结束与磁道结束重合除非系统采取诸如擦掉当前块等办法来避免这种情况发生否则将存在如下三种情况当系统正在写入文卷最后一个数据块时识别出磁带结束标记系统将继续完成写入该数据块并按所述的规则结束该磁道但该文卷还要在下一条磁道或下一带卷上继续其方法是写入磁道开始标号或带卷头标号一个文卷头标号组见两个带标和一个文卷结束标号组图给出了第一种情况的例子图空文卷节在中间的磁道开始处当系统正在
23、写入文卷结束标号组而该文卷不是文卷集中最后一个时识别出磁带结束标记这时系统将继续完成写入文卷结束标号组然后写入下一个文卷的文卷开始标号组接着是一个空文卷节在该磁道上再写入磁道结束标号组来结束该磁道在下一条磁道上先写入标号接着重写上述文卷开始标号组这种情况用图加以说明图空文卷节在中间的磁道结束处当系统正在写入文卷结束标号组而该文卷是卷集中最后一个文卷时识别出磁带结束标记这时系统将继续完成写入文卷结束标号组跟着写入一个带标然后再写入第二个带标来结束该磁道文卷的开始与磁带结束标记的重合当系统正在写入文卷开始标号组时识别出磁带结束标记这时系统将继续完成写入文卷开始标号组然后跟着一个空文卷节并在该磁道上写入磁道结束标号组来结束该磁道在下一条磁道上先写入标号接着重写上述文卷开始标号组这种情况用图加以说明可选标号的使用若在磁道结束条件下使用任何可选标号可能导致在写这些可选标号时超出可用记录区域的情况记录密度包含一个文卷集的各带卷上的所有块应当以相同的密度来记录旁路或校验点记录在一个用于交换的盒式磁带上应仅记录与交换有关的数据块由于旁路信息和校验点记录被认为与交换无关并且没有标准的标识方法所以在用于交换的盒式磁带上不允许记录旁路信息和校验点信息附加说明本标准由中华人民共和国机械电子工业部提出本标准由华东计算技术研究所机械电子部电子标准化研究所起草本标准主要起草人云德华蔡林希林宁王家增裘怿氵愿